There isn’t much that I’m afraid of. Outside of San Francisco, there is an amusement park called Great America that has a ride called DropZone.  Basically you are brought up 207 ft in the air and then free fall almost to the bottom and suddenly stop. While I’m buckling myself in the seat, lifted and then suspended in air, I imagine that the ride will malfunction and crash into the ground. Some say I’m sick, but I like to think that I’m more of a thrill seeker.

Well this weekend I went to the top of the tallest building in the U.S., seventh in the world, formerly known as the Sears Tower and now named the Willis Tower. 103 floors high, 1,353 feet (412 m), I stepped out of the tower’s steel and glass structure that protrudes out of the building looking straight down. Most people would be scared shitless, but I was having the time of my life. If you are ever in Chicago, you need to step into the glass box and see if you are a thrill seeker.
